Output 8ebc6d520054623809ce2ca8121b0ae1629aa33f7e4af362282091445631b274:2
- value
- 309053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af3dd57d777444f66104f21c6f17187c2f0ed697 OP_EQUAL
- address
- 3HfcFQr34M9yX5ZRmt1nDr1CMLTDJWUPHh
- transaction
- 8ebc6d520054623809ce2ca8121b0ae1629aa33f7e4af362282091445631b274
- spent
- true